Giannis Antetokounmpo Was Fired Up When He Met Allen Iverson At The Top 75 Ceremony: “I Started Playing Basketball Because Of You.”

It’s very normal for regular people to be star-truck when they met their idols, as it happens more than we like to admit. NBA players aren’t the exception and they always get excited when they meet the people that inspired their careers and made them fight for those dreams at a young age. 

During the memorable 2022 All-Star Game, we got the chance to see a lot of legends at Rocket Mortgage Arena in Cleveland, including the GOAT Michael Jordan, Bill Russell, Kareem Abdul-Jabbar, and many more. One of the attendees was the 2001 NBA MVP Allen Iverson, considered one of the most talented players of all time. 

Not only did he surprise the fans but one of the players that also got selected to the incredible list. The Milwaukee Bucks recently shared a wholesome video of Giannis Antetokounmpo greeting AI, revealing that he started playing basketball because of the retired combo guard. 

Antetokounmpo: “Allen Iverson!”

Iverson: “How you doing, Killer?”

Antetokounmpo: “I started playing basketball, because of you.”

Iverson: “My dog.”

Antetokounmpo: “I started playing basketball because of you.”

Iverson: “I appreciate it, baby.”

Antetokounmpo: “I don’t want to bother you. I just wanted to tell you that. I watched your story. I watched your documentary. You said, ‘I play basketball because of MJ.’ I started playing basketball because of you.”

Iverson: “I love it, dog.”

It was a short, but touching conversation between the Greek Freak and the Answer. They share some similarities in their careers, fighting to win on a team that not many believed could win. Giannis proved the doubters wrong last year when he won his first NBA championship.

AI was close to winning, but Shaquille O’Neal and Kobe Bryant ruined his plans. Still, he’s one of the best players to ever set foot on an NBA court, and an inspiration for many around the world.
